Shop Hunting Tuesdays: PlayType
In 2010, the Danish brand and design agency e-Types established their own type foundry, Playtype. Featuring expert-level typeface design, Playtype creates custom-made typefaces for brands and corporations, and has an extensive library of fonts available to individuals or graphic companies. For any project, Playtype believes in distinct and unique typefaces as the main ingredient in strong, modern visual identities.
Besides the corporate business and online type foundry, Playtype also has a flagship store in Copenhagen, an online store, and more than 150 reselling stores around the world distributing Playtype posters, mugs, and more.

Manifesto is a black and white photographic competition for university students studying Photography in Melbourne. Being a B+W competition, I decided the entire collateral should be used in only two colours, black and white. Working with negative space and contrast, the designs were created to entice the viewer’s participation in comparing various components while adding variety to the total design. The contrast from these two colours inspired me to create geometric optical art that gave the designs a sense movement, rather than something static. Thus Manifesto was created, concerning the interaction between illusion and picture plane, between understanding and seeing.
